#C8A27E Color
#C8A27E is rgb(200, 162, 126) in RGB, hsl(29, 40%, 64%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 19%, 37%, 22%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Pale Taupe (#BC987E),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.48.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#C8A27E Channel Values
How #C8A27E bre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 200 · G 162 · B 126 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 29° · S 40% · L 64%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 29° · S 37% · V 78%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 19% · Y 37% · K 22%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.35:1 vs white · 8.93: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#C8A27E background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#C8A27E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#C8A27E?
#C8A27E is a light orange — rgb(200, 162, 126) in RGB and hsl(29, 40%, 64%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Pale Taupe (#BC987E),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.48.
What is the RGB value of #C8A27E?
#C8A27E is rgb(200, 162, 126) — red 200, green 162, and blue 126 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#C8A27E?
#C8A27E conver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 19%, 37%, 22%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#C8A27E be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#C8A27E scores 2.35:1 against white and 8.93: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#C8A27E as a CSS color keyword?
No. #C8A27E is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is tan (#D2B48C) at a CIE76 distance of 6.95,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
